Happy Eleventh Gotcha Day, Pierre!

Tomorrow is Pierre’s eleventh gotcha day. We published his gotcha story for his ninth gotcha day, and we are retelling it here today.

Once upon a time in June 2005, there was a litter of cats born on a boat, under a tarp. The mother cat didn’t know that it was nearly summer, and that’s when boats start to be used more often. She just saw a sheltered location for her kittens and took advantage of it.

The boat’s owner didn’t know about the kittens, and moved the trailer. By the time the boat’s owner discovered the kittens, the mother cat was nowhere to be found, and the kittens had to go to a local rescue group to be raised. Every kitten in the litter got nautical names, and when they were old enough, the whole litter went to a pet store adoption event.

A little gray tabby kitten, named Pier, was looking out of the cage at the pet store when his eyes locked with a strange woman’s eyes, and it was love at first sight. The woman hadn’t planned to bring home a kitten that day, but when it is love at first sight, you have to do something about it. She talked to the adoption volunteer, who happened to be the foster who had raised the gray tabby kitten, and little Pier came home that day. He was renamed Pierre.
